A clear, provocative look at how thoughts arise from the brain, not from a separate soul.
This edition examines early materialist ideas and their challenge to common notions of mind, soul, and life after death. It presents a focused argument that the brain is the instrument through which thinking happens, and that many traditional beliefs about immaterial minds are questioned by physical facts.
